Raises the percentage from eighty percent (80%) to eighty-five percent (85%) regarding declaring a vehicle a total loss.
March 13, 2026
Summary
If enacted, this bill would raise the threshold for declaring a vehicle a total loss from 80% to 85% of the vehicle's value, modifying the Unfair Claims Settlement Practices Act. Auto insurers and policyholders would be affected.
